This Ready-to-Ship OWB Holster is precision-engineered specifically for Glock 17 (Gen 1-5, including all MOS variants), Glock 47 (including MOS), and Glock 49 (including MOS), offering superior comfort, and quick, reliable access—ideal for everyday carry, and training.

Custom-Molded for Glock 17, Glock 47, and Glock 49 Designed to perfectly fit Glock 17 (all generations including MOS options), Glock 47 MOS, and Glock 49 MOS, ensuring optimal security and precise retention.

Robust .080 Kydex Build Constructed from premium .080 Kydex material for maximum durability and minimal profile, making it easy to conceal under clothing without printing.

Contoured for Everyday Comfort Our ergonomic design naturally contours to your body shape, providing exceptional comfort during extended periods of wear—even in seated or active positions.

Rapid Draw Capability Featuring a slight forward cant and slotted front design, our OWB holster delivers smooth, intuitive access to your Glock 17, Glock 47, or Glock 49 when every second counts.

Superior Concealment Specifically curved to hold your Glock close to your body, maximizing concealment without compromising on comfort or accessibility.

Adjustable Retention System Easily fine-tune your draw tension with adjustable retention screws, tailoring the holster to your preferred carry style.

Built for Rigorous Use Reinforced with heavy-duty steel hardware and durable eyelets, this holster withstands the demands of daily carry, training, and defensive scenarios.

Optics Compatible Includes a precision-cut optic channel compatible with most red dot sights mounted on Glock 17, Glock 47 MOS, and Glock 49 MOS slides.

Secure 1.5" Belt Loops Features reliable, sturdy 1.5" belt loops ensuring your holster remains firmly secured to your belt, providing stable carry throughout the day. (Also compatible with our full line of Belt Loops and Clips)

We appreciate the feedback—especially when it gives us a chance to correct some misinformation.

To clarify: the Bear Creek Arsenal 9mm is not a Glock 17. While it’s marketed as a clone, it’s built on the BCA-101 frame, which includes changes to the trigger guard and rail dimensions. That often causes poor fitment with holsters built for true Glock 17 specs. Our holsters are precision-fit to exact Glock OEM tolerances—not made loose to accommodate off-spec clones.

The holster you received was brand new and handcrafted to your order. The piece of masking tape is part of our internal production tracking—used during builds to keep holsters organized. We do not sell used or returned holsters. Ever. And for reference, the shorthand on that tape—“G17 RTS”—stands for Glock 17/47/49 Ready to Ship.

Our return policy is clearly posted on our website for anyone to read before ordering. The 20% restocking fee exists because we don’t reuse holsters—we destroy and scrap them. That fee helps offset part of the loss, but not all of it. That’s the cost of maintaining quality and integrity in a handcrafted product.
